1356-English forces under Edward the Black Prince defeat the French at the Battle of Poitiers and capture French King John II during the Hundred Years' War

1870-Siege of Paris by Prussian forces begins (lasts until January 28, 1871)

1893-New Zealand becomes the first country to grant all women the right to vote

1945-Kim Il-sung arrives in the harbor of Wonsan, Korea, after 26 years in exile in the Soviet Union

1985-Magnitude 8.0 earthquake rocks Mexico City, killing an estimated 10,000 people and leaving 250,000 homeless

1986-U.S. Federal health officials announce the first antiretroviral medication (AZT) to prevent and treat HIV/AIDS will be available to patients

2017-U.S. President Donald Trump addresses the United Nations vowing to “totally destroy North Korea” if threatens the U.S.
